Sigma 120-300mm f2.8 EX DG HSM (Nikon)
A digitally optimised telephoto zoom lens covering ultra-telephoto up to 300mm.
This lens represents a revolutionary leap forward in ease of use. This was achieved by transforming a large-aperture 300mm F2.8 lens into a zoom lens that allows you to determine the picture composition you want without having to change your vantage point.
SLD glass and aspherical lenses
It has two SLD (the special low dispersion) glass elements in front group and another element of SLD is being used for rear group for excellent correction of chromatic aberration. The new lens coating reduces flare and ghost, a common problem with digital cameras and also creates an optimum natural colour balance. It prides excellent imaging capability like a prime lens.
Hyper sonic motor
The AF drive for Sigma SA, Canon and Nikon cameras is equipped with a silent, responsive and high speed HSM , which also provides full-time manual focus function.
Sigma Apo Tele Converters (optional)
High-speed focusing is possible when this lens is used with dedicated APO EX tele-converters (1.4x and 2x). By adding an APO tele-converter, which is sold separately, you can use this lens as a 168-420mm F4 AF tele-zoom lens with a 1.4x tele-converter, or as a 240-600mm F5.6 AF ultra-telephoto zoom lens with a 2x tele-converter. It is also possible to use AE (Automatic Exposure) function, even EX Tele-converters are attached to the lens.
Internal Focusing and Internal Zooming
Since focusing and zooming do not change its overall length, this lens is easy to hold and use. In addition, since the front of the lens does not rotate, a circular polarizing filter can be easily attached and use.
| Lens Construction | 18 Elements in 16 Groups |
| Angle of View | 20.4 - 8.2 degrees |
| Number of Diaphragm Blades | 9 Blades |
| Minimum Aperture | F32 |
| Minimum Focusing Distance | 150-250cm |
| Maximum Magnification | 1:8.6 |
| Filter Size | 105mm |
| Dimensions | Diameter 113mm X Length 271mm |
| Weight | 2600g |
